Conspiracy Cases
Released 3 years ago in 2023. Conspiracy Cases is a horror/comedy film. directed by Jeffrey Paul Agosta. At just 29 minutes, it's a tight, focused story.
Starring Jeffrey Paul Agosta, Dakota Frandsen, and Jared Stull
Synopsis
For the first time ever, paranormal expert Jeffrey Paul allows a documentary film crew to follow him along on his investigations as he cracks the world's most compelling conspiracy cases. "Conspiracy Cases" is a comedic mockumentary that takes a tongue-in-cheek approach to the world of paranormal investigation. It blends fact and fiction, using classic B-movie monsters as the basis for real investigations. The humor of the show comes from the team's dedication to treating these fake monsters as real paranormal subjects and the often off-the-wall experiments they conduct in the pursuit of the truth. Despite the humor, the show is grounded in genuine paranormal investigative techniques and features interviews with experts who are often left scratching their heads. The result is a unique and entertaining look at the world of conspiracy theories and paranormal phenomena.
